First, it is essential to clarify a common misconception: 4.0.3019 is not a major release like 4.5 or 4.8. Instead, it is a specific build number (update) of .NET Framework 4.0. The base version of .NET Framework 4.0 was released in April 2010, and build 4.0.3019 corresponds to an early update (often included in Windows Update KB2183461 or similar hotfixes).
